I wondered for some time what went wrong here, but now I think
i got it. I assume that you loaded some packages into a 7032
image, right? These packages seemingly require the method
Integer > hex.

It would be interesting to know what packages you loaded and
what methods fail.

When it was proposed to remove Integer>>hex in facour of
two other methods (printStringHex and printStringRadix:) I tried to
fix all occurrences of hex in the basic image. The various packages
remained of course unchanged.

If I remember correctly, there as also some discussion about
wether or not the replacement for  hex  should answer a string
with the radix prefix  16r. It is quite possible that we still have
problematic replacements.

I think to load packages that require the hex method in Integer,
you will have to add this method definition:

hex
  ^self printStringRadix: 16

The experience of all this is   - in my opinion - that
method deprecation makes a lot of older packages unusable.
Was that kept in mind when we began to deprecate various
methods?
